For bows that won't break the bank, centerpoint is hard to beat. You can change the string without any real tools. I just use an arrow shaft to lock the cam in place. They have a 5 year warranty.
With the barnett bows - unless you're near the top, the quality is pretty low. The centerpoint bows are nice quality and low priced. I have a patriot 415 that is fast, quiet and insanely accurate. Almost as quiet as my reverse limb barnett vengeance and a little faster. 2-3" groups at 100 yards are the norm for the fast centerpoint bows. My barnett vengeance will only shoot into about 5" at 100 yards. The scopes that come on all but the top tier bows are generally junk regardless of the brand.

Which Barnett do you have? Too bulky? Barnett Vengeance reverse limb in black and carbon fiber. Actually quite small and blazing fast a few years ago when I bought it. They were a grand new but I found one slightly used at a pawn shop and had it shipped from Kansas. The centerpoint I recently acquired is a better bow for 1/3 of the price. Same weight - a little bigger - 20 fps faster and more accurate. If you're willing to learn how they work and what changes affect them how, you can modify them to be a little faster still. My centerpoint claims 415 but in reality shoots 385-387. I haven't bothered to mod it out of sheer laziness but a person who knew what they were doing could get another 15 fps out of it with no additional cost.
